Output 2657e7c2340e420fe2408e092b3d4c2923b145655d37d01a898c404f6bae0b95:1

value
565000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3661afee7047b6a05657bd72330c6b42078be9 OP_EQUAL
address
3HfTKcXCwZAYsweCHLmTaHMLyUTk4t1DDC
transaction
2657e7c2340e420fe2408e092b3d4c2923b145655d37d01a898c404f6bae0b95
spent
true